PyCharm 2026.1 Help

タブとインデント

インデント、TAB、SPACE 文字のコードスタイルを設定します。

このページを使用して、SQL ファイルのフォーマットオプションを設定します。 これらの設定を変更すると、 プレビュー ペインに、コードへの影響が表示されます。

項目

説明

タブ文字を使用する

インデントには Tab キーを使用します。 チェックボックスをオフにすると、PyCharm はタブの代わりにスペースを使用します。 デフォルトでは、チェックボックスはオフになっています。

スマートタブ

  • このチェックボックスを選択すると、ネストされたコードブロックのインデントには必要に応じてタブとスペースが使用され、位置合わせのインデントにはスペースのみが使用されます。

  • このチェックボックスをオフにすると、タブのみが使用されます。 これは、指定したタブサイズに合うスペースのグループが自動的にタブに置き換えられ、細かい位置合わせが崩れる可能性があることを意味します。

タブ文字を使用する オプションが有効になっている場合は、 スマートタブ チェックボックスが使用できます。 デフォルトでは、チェックボックスはオフになっています。

タブサイズ

このフィールドには、タブに含めるスペースの数を指定します。 デフォルト値: 4

インデント

このフィールドでは、各インデントレベルに挿入されるスペースの数を指定します。 デフォルト値: 4

連続インデントの文字数

前の行から続く行のインデントを指定して、同じステートメントまたはコードブロックの一部であることを明確にします。 継続インデントは、1 つのステートメントが長すぎて 1 行に収まらない場合に使用されます。

デフォルト値: 8

空行でインデントを保持する

このチェックボックスを選択すると、PyCharm は空行にコードがあるかのようにインデントを保持します。

このチェックボックスをオフにすると、PyCharm はタブ文字とスペースを削除します。

デフォルトでは、チェックボックスはオフになっています。

コードの自動フォーマットの詳細については、 コードを再フォーマットおよび再配置する を参照してください。

2026 年 6 月 1 日